首页 / 工作

全面解析:iferror函数的使用方法与技巧

2025-02-17 11:47:55工作来源:原创

在数据处理和分析中,我们经常会遇到错误或者无效的数据输入,这些情况往往会阻碍我们的工作流程。幸运的是,Excel和Google Sheets等电子表格软件提供了一个强大的工具——iferror函数,它可以帮助我们处理这些错误,确保数据处理的连续性和准确性。本文将深入探讨iferror函数的使用方法、常见问题解答以及实际应用案例,帮助你更好地掌握这一功能。

iferror函数的基本用法

iferror函数的基本语法是:IFERROR(value, value_if_error),其中value是你想要检查错误的公式或单元格引用,value_if_error是在公式产生错误时返回的值。这个函数的主要作用是,在公式产生错误时,返回一个指定的值,而不是错误信息,从而避免错误信息中断工作流程。

如何使用iferror函数

  1. 确定公式或单元格引用:首先,你需要确定你想要检查错误的公式或单元格。例如,如果你有一个公式计算两个单元格的和,你可以将这个公式作为iferror函数的第一个参数。
  2. 指定错误时的返回值:然后,你需要指定当公式产生错误时,iferror函数应该返回什么值。这可以是一个数字、文本字符串、甚至另一个单元格的引用。
  3. 输入iferror函数:在电子表格中输入iferror函数,将公式或单元格作为第一个参数,将错误时的返回值作为第二个参数。例如,如果你的公式是"=A1+B1",并且你希望在出现错误时返回"0",你可以这样写:"=IFERROR(A1+B1, 0)"。

iferror函数的常见问题解答

在使用iferror函数时,你可能会遇到一些问题,以下是一些常见问题的解答:

Q1: iferror函数可以处理哪些类型的错误?

A1: iferror函数可以处理Excel中的大多数错误类型,包括#DIV/0!、#VALUE!、#REF!等。这意味着,无论错误是由于除以零、类型不匹配还是引用错误引起的,iferror函数都能够识别并处理。

Q2: iferror函数是否可以嵌套使用?

A2: 是的,iferror函数可以嵌套使用。这意味着你可以在一个iferror函数中使用另一个iferror函数作为其参数。这在处理复杂的错误检查时非常有用,可以帮助你构建更健壮的错误处理逻辑。

Q3: iferror函数是否会影响性能?

A3: 通常,iferror函数对性能的影响是微乎其微的。然而,在处理大量数据时,尤其是在使用嵌套iferror函数的情况下,可能会对性能产生一定影响。因此,建议在不影响结果准确性的前提下,尽量减少iferror函数的使用。

iferror函数的实际应用案例

让我们通过一个实际案例来展示iferror函数的使用方法。假设你正在处理一个销售数据表,其中包含了销售金额和退货金额。你想要计算每个产品的净利润,但有些产品可能没有退货数据。在这种情况下,你可以使用iferror函数来处理可能出现的除以零错误。

=IFERROR((销售金额-退货金额)/销售金额, 0)

在这个公式中,我们首先计算每个产品的净利润,即销售金额减去退货金额。然后,我们将这个结果除以销售金额,得到净利润率。如果退货金额为零,直接除以零将会产生错误。通过使用iferror函数,我们可以在出现这种错误时返回0,从而避免错误信息中断工作流程。

通过本文的介绍,相信你已经对iferror函数的使用方法有了更深入的了解。在实际工作中,合理使用iferror函数可以帮助你更有效地处理错误和异常情况,提高数据处理的准确性和效率。

本站文章均来自互联网,仅供学习参考,如有侵犯您的版权,请邮箱联系我们删除!

猜你喜欢

  • 如何将CAD背景变为白色?详细步骤与技巧分享

    在CAD软件中,我们经常需要调整背景颜色以适应不同的工作需求。许多设计师和工程师可能会因为长时间面对黑色背景而感到视觉疲劳,因此将CAD背景变为白色成为一项常见需求。本文

    2025-02-05 0
  • AI入门基础教程:开启智能时代的大门

    AI入门基础教程:开启智能时代的大门




    人工智能(AI)正以前所未有的速度改变我们的工作和生活方式。对于初学者来说,了解AI的基础知识和核心概念是至关重要的。本文旨在为

    2025-02-14 0
  • 如何在Win10上畅玩红色警戒


    如何在Win10上畅玩红色警戒



    红色警戒(Red Alert)是一款经典的即时战略游戏,深受广大玩家喜爱。随着操作系统的更新换代,许多玩家在Windows 10上遇到了运

    2025-01-27 0
  • 如何设置无线路由器及WiFi密码:从入门到精通

    在当今数字化时代,无线路由器已成为家庭和办公环境中不可或缺的设备。无论是上网冲浪、远程办公还是智能家居控制,都离不开稳定的WiFi连接。然而,许多用户在设置无线路由器及Wi

    2025-01-24 0
  • MATLAB中取整的高效技巧与方法

    在科学计算和工程领域,MATLAB以其强大的数值计算能力和易用性而广受赞誉。然而,即使是经验丰富的MATLAB用户也可能在特定操作,如取整操作上遇到一些挑战。本文将详细探讨MATLAB

    2025-02-09 0
  • 王者荣耀:揭秘空白代码与空白名字的奥秘

    在王者荣耀这款风靡全球的MOBA游戏中,玩家们总是追求个性化和独特的游戏体验。空白代码和空白名字成为了玩家们展示个性的一种方式。本文将深入探讨如何在游戏中实现空白代码

    2025-02-16 0
  • 如何调整Word文档中的行间距:详细指南与技巧

    在处理Microsoft Word文档时,调整行间距是一个常见但关键的步骤,它不仅影响文档的美观,还关系到阅读的舒适度。本文将详细指导您如何调整Word中的行间距,并提供一些实用的技巧和

    2025-02-07 0
  • 新办公司税务登记流程及所需材料全攻略

    新办公司税务登记流程及所需材料





    新办公司税务登记是企业成立后必须完成的重要步骤,它关系到企业的合法经营和税务合规。本文将为您提供新办公司税务登记的详细流程

    2025-02-16 0
  • Python环境变量设置全指南:打造高效开发环境

    在Python开发中,环境变量起着至关重要的作用。它们不仅帮助我们管理不同项目之间的依赖,还有助于配置开发环境。本文将为你提供详细的Python环境变量设置指南,让你的Python开发

    2025-02-08 0
  • NVIDIA安装程序无法继续?5个有效解决方法帮你轻松搞定!

    在使用NVIDIA显卡时,很多用户可能会遇到“NVIDIA安装程序无法继续”的问题。这种情况不仅让人感到困扰,还可能影响电脑的正常使用。本文将详细分析这一问题的原因,并提供5个有

    2025-01-24 0